我尝试使用空安全,但它给了我这个错误:
这需要启用“不可为空”语言功能。尝试更新 pubspec.yaml 以将最小 SDK 约束设置为 2.10.0 或更高版本,并运行“pub get”。
我将 Dart SDK 约束从 更改2.7.0为2.10.0,但它仍然显示此错误。
另外,我升级了我的 Dart 和 Flutter SDK:
dart-sdk v2.10.2 是基于您的来源的最新版本。
颤动(通道稳定,1.22.3,...
我正在尝试迁移 dart null safety,但运行时出现以下错误dart migrate
Bad state: Error: package has unmigrated dependencies.\n\nBefore migrating your package, we recommend ensuring that every library it\nimports (either directly or indirectly) has been migrated to null safety, so\nthat you will be able to run your unit tests in sound null checking mode. You\nare currently importing the following non-null-safe libraries:\n\n file:///C:/flutter/packages/flutter_tools/test/integration.shard/test_data/basic_project.dart\n file:///C:/flutter/packages/flutter_tools/test/integration.shard/test_data/deferred_components_config.dart\n file:///C:/flutter/packages/flutter_tools/test/integration.shard/test_data/project.dart\n file:///C:/flutter/packages/flutter_tools/test/integration.shard/test_driver.dart\n file:///C:/flutter/packages/flutter_tools/test/src/test_flutter_command_runner.dart\n file:///C:/flutter/packages/flutter_tools/test/src/testbed.dart\n package:dwds/data/build_result.dart\n package:dwds/data/connect_request.dart\n package:dwds/data/debug_event.dart\n package:dwds/data/devtools_request.dart\n package:dwds/data/error_response.dart\n package:dwds/data/extension_request.dart\n package:dwds/data/isolate_events.dart\n package:dwds/data/register_event.dart\n package:dwds/src/debugging/dart_scope.dart\n package:dwds/src/debugging/debugger.dart\n package:dwds/src/debugging/execution_context.dart\n package:dwds/src/debugging/frame_computer.dart\n package:dwds/src/debugging/inspector.dart\n package:dwds/src/debugging/instance.dart\n package:dwds/src/debugging/libraries.dart\n package:dwds/src/debugging/location.dart\n package:dwds/src/debugging/metadata/class.dart\n package:dwds/src/debugging/metadata/function.dart\n …Run Code Online (Sandbox Code Playgroud)